Description

Hi, I maintain a library that depends on onnxruntime-web that people frequently use with nextjs. I maintain a nextjs example here. However, I am struggling to package it properly. Right now, I copy all the necessary wasm files to the public directory using a webpack plugin. It does run properly using next's "dev" script, but when I try to create a production build using the build script, I get the error shown below. Is there an official nextjs example? Do you have any tips for packaging onnxruntime-web within nextjs apps?
